Understanding Your Options
When it comes to housing for students, you generally have a few key options: on-campus housing, off-campus apartments, shared houses, or sublets. Each type has its pros and cons:
1. On-Campus Housing
Often convenient and includes amenities such as laundry, internet, and communal spaces. However, they can be pricier and may come with strict rules.
2. Off-Campus Apartments
These typically offer more privacy and variety in type and price, but you’ll need to manage utilities and maintenance.
3. Shared Houses
A great way to save money while enjoying social living, but sharing space can lead to conflicts if not managed properly.
4. Sublets
Ideal for students looking for temporary options, but ensure you know the rules and terms involved. Understanding these options will allow you to choose what fits your lifestyle and needs best.
Setting Your Budget
Budgeting is a critical aspect of securing housing. As a student, you may have limited funds, so it’s essential to define what you can afford.
Determine your monthly income, factoring in potential side jobs or parental support, and set a limit for how much you can dedicate to rent. Remember to include utilities, internet, and any other living expenses in your calculations.

Choosing the Right Location
Your location can significantly affect your overall college experience. Consider how close your housing is to campus, especially if you plan on attending classes or accessing campus facilities frequently.
Additionally, think about being in proximity to public transport, grocery stores, and leisure activities. A balance between convenience and budget is essential.
Look into secure neighborhoods with a reasonable cost of living that cater to a student demographic. Areas with a vibrant student community tend to have better amenities and services, positively impacting overall student life.
Amenities That Matter
While finding accommodation within your budget is crucial, don’t overlook the importance of amenities that can enhance your student living. Consider what features are necessary for your preferred lifestyle. Some common amenities that students find beneficial include:
- High-speed internet access
- In-unit laundry facilities
- Furnished options
- Access to study spaces
- Outdoor or recreational areas
While amenities can influence pricing, they can also save you time and enhance your college experience.
